The Fire TV Stick HD allows you to stream in fast, reliable, and high-quality HD, which is especially made for HD TVs. The Alexa remote comes with voice control, and the Fire TV Stick also works with compatible smart home devices. 

If you don’t want to sign up for both Prime and Luna, there is good news. Prime members can stream and play Fortnite and a host of games that rotate monthly. For gamers that are down to clown, a Luna+, Ubisoft, or Jackbox subscription gives you the keys to hundreds of games. If you prefer to test out games before purchasing them, this subscription streaming model from Luna+ could be the right choice for you.

Both the Fire TV Stick HD and the Luna controller connect to servers via WiFi, and the controller connects to compatible devices via Bluetooth.
